recover. /n /n We are seeking a Biomedical Engineering Technician
II to: /n /n - /n Diagnose and perform repairs on medical equipment
in both shop and critical care settings—including operating rooms,
trauma units, emergency rooms, and other patient care
areas—ensuring timely service to minimize downtime. /n - /n
Maintain accurate records of all maintenance activities performed
on assigned medical equipment and promptly update the department
database with complete service documentation. /n - /n Apply strong
attention to detail to identify opportunities for process
improvement and implement effective solutions. /n - /n Leverage
collaborative skills to prioritize tasks within a team environment
while successfully managing independent projects. /n /n /n At UW
